From part one, where you say all five lanes must succeed, is not quite accurate. All five parts of Phase 2 must succeed, but if one lane fails, that part of phase 2 passes to the next lane. So lanes 1, 2, 3, 5, and 1 can succeed, 4 having failed.

PHASE 2- Arena style fight. It’s the more difficult of the two phases. Your lane will get the chance to enter phase two in sequential order(i.e. Lane 1 first, Lane 5 last). Once its your lanes turn a 30 second timer will begin, ones times up the gate/portal will turn green then you may enter. Mobs will despawn so ignore them. Once the timer is at 5 seconds everyone should be at gate. Don’t let any champions in while you are waiting for the timer to end,they do count against you!

Arena Explained- Your lane will be split up into 5 separate groups in a circular arena.Since your lane should have 20-25 people that allows for 4-5 people in each arena which is also highly recommended. You will have 2 minutes to complete you objective(Its starts immediately after the 30 second timer).You are to kill your champion and once it is dead destroy the power node. There are 5 different champions.Each champion has different tactics to fight which i will explain later.Each lane will fight they’re own version of the champion, if the lane fails the champion will carry over to next lane. Always communicate and inform the next lane which champion they are up against if you fail.

Champions Explained-

Twisted Marionette will do special attacks defined by the champion you are fighting.ALWAYS avoid her attacks as they do high damage. They will show AoE markers and most attacks will always be in the same spot!

Champion 1- This champion can only be damaged from behind and summons twisted reavers. There will be a marker on the floor pointing which direction it is facing. This is easy as whoever he is after to just kite/evade him while others take him down from behind. Twisted Marionette will use a stomp attack.

Champion 2- This champion is a typical kiting fight. It will do a spinning attack which will knockback and do high damage.It is invulnerable while spinning to damage and conditions.While it is spinning it will drop mines which you have to kite it into to stun him, its vulnerability will drop for approx. 7-10 seconds which then your group should DPS him like crazy! Twisted marionette will do a high kick attack.

Champion 3- This champion is a evasion fight as it will drop bombs which you have to be quick to evade, the bombs can 1 shot a player. Twisted Marionette will use a lightning attack which will add more AoE for you to dodge. Beware its stomp attack.Vigor will help!

Champion 4- This champion is a confusion fight. It will shriek which you should evade. If you get hit by shriek stop attacking ( beware auto attack) and wait for confusion to clear. Confusion will burn you down! It also shoots homing missles which should be evaded when possible, shriek is priority evade though. Twisted Marionette will use a sword attack.

Champion 5- This champion is a DPS race. It splits into two of itself when killed,it will split multiple times. It is best to ball them up and AoE them down quick. Twisted Marionette will use a scream attack.

Phase 2 Conclusion- All 5 groups must kill their champion and destroy power node to sever the chain. Assuming that not one mobs makes it through gate in phase 1 you are allowed 5 failed attempts to sever the chain. From personal experience it is typically around 3 allowed failures. If the lane before you fails you will face its champion. Keep track of which champion you are on. Once you exit phase 2 you will have a 6 minute debuff blocking you from entering another portal. Each lane takes approx. 3 minutes which means you can enter a portal that is two lanes infornt of you to help out(i.e. Land 1 can enter Lane 4). You still must defend the portal after you have exited Phase 2.

TIPS & TRICKS-
- People from 2 lanes previous can go 2 lanes forward and help with Phase 2.This way sickness will be up to enter your own lane.(i.e. Lane 4 can help Lane 1 and the debuff will be gone in time to enter their own portal)

-Elementalists Ice Bow is great for this

-Slot a revive skill to revive a downed ally in Phase 2 safely.

-High DPS build is reccomended

-Do not completly ditch survivability for DPS-

-If a mob makes it to gate in phase one you still have approx. 3-5 seconds to kill it before it enters

-Lower graphics settings to help/prevent lag

-Pay attention to chat!!

-If pre event stacking on a commander in your lane allows them to easily keep track of how many are each lane

- Dont be stubborn, go to lanes if the need people

- When assisting other lanes be sure to not abandon your own lane.No more than 5 should leave

-Before you enter Phase 2 stack might.WvW’ers should know exactly how to do this!

INTRO- This guide will explain everything you need to know about the Twisted Marionette boss fight.It will explain when,where, and how in a detailed but brief explanation.In short, no more mindless people running around asking commanders what to do every two seconds!!(Crowd Roars)

Will have to split this up

WHERE- Shiverpeak Mountains in Lornar’s Pass.Closest waypoint is False River Waypoint. East of False River Waypoint theres is a half circle structure(use map) with 5 paths.Paths are numbered from south to north 1-5(clockwise)

WHEN- Every 2 hours(top of the hour) alternating with The Great Jungle Wurm.When the top of the hour hits the 5 minute countdown begins before event starts.

-Every even hour Cental Time US & Canada(UTC-06:00)

BASIC RUNDOWN- Your goal is to sever all 5 chains of the Twisted Marionette.There should be around 20-25 players in each path, a commander in each is recommended.There are 2 phases for this boss fight.Phase 1 is tower defense style fight, phase two is arena style fight.Each group will enter phase 2 sequentially.Once inside they will be split into 5 groups to fight champion mobs and destroy a power node. Must be done within set time limit or whole lane fails.Once success/failure is reached go back to phase 1. All 5 lanes must succeed to win event.

PHASE 1- This fight is a tower defense type fight. There is a red gate/portal that you will have to defend from trash,champion, and veteran mobs. Mobs that get through power the Aethercannon.(Fully powered Aethercannon=INSTANT FAIL)

Siege-There will be siege weapons placed in your lane(i.e. arrow cart, golem,barricades).USE THEM!!!! There will also be a box of repair hammers to repair your damaged/broken siege. Siege CAN be destroyed. You CANNOT use you own siege blueprints.The only siege that can be replaced once destroyed are barricades,so its recommenced to keep your siege at high health. Designating a player to repair is extremely useful to help keep your siege going.Of course protect them from mobs.
-Arrow carts are used to cripple and damage mobs
– Barricades are used to create chokepoints to AoE mobs down quick
– Golems are useful for high damage and great against harder mobs
Siege Golem HP is equal to player HP,when low on health players can exit golem, heal, and re-enter to keep golem alive. Players can also give them golem to another player with good health, which will keep the golem from being destoryed

Tactics- There should be around 4-5 people by gate defending, the rest of the group should be towards entrance to lane(Towards False River Waypoint) defending since most champions and twisted will spawn there. Twisted mobs are priority,they are the only mobs that try to enter the gate.If a twisted mob spans stop what your doing and take it out. They will go invulnerable to conditions after they begin sprinting(You can use whatever you like before that),but it will not purge their current conditions.STACK THE HELL OUT OF CHILL/CRIPPLE!!!IT WILL CARRY OVER AFTER IT GOES INVULNERABLE!!! Between using your siege, and divided groups this should be a fairly easy. Just be sure that twisted mobs are priority. Always call target on twisted champions, helps to be sure everyone is focusing on him,they are fast once they sprint towards gate. Every mob that makes it through gate powers the Aethercannon a little at a time!

-Remember fully powered Aethercannon=INSTANT FAIL-
